You are asked to draw a triangle with the side lengths of 6 inches and 8 inches. What is the longest whole number length that you're third side can be?

Answer:

13

Explanation:

The longest side must be less than the sum of the shorter sides:

c < a + b

c < 6 + 8

c < 14

So the largest whole number length is 13.
